Abstract

The present invention provides a kind of voice coil motor to be included:At least first group magnet being set up in parallel and second group of magnet, the first coil of correspondence first group of magnet and the second coil of correspondence second group of magnet, first group of magnet is annularly set and with first surface of emission, second group of magnet is annularly set and with second surface of emission, the direction of first surface of emission is opposite with the direction of second surface of emission, reciprocation two is produced to first group of magnet and second group of magnet when the first coil and second coil electricity and first is produced, second driving force, so as to drive first and second coil to move up and down.The voice coil motor small volume, efficiency high, the electronic equipment for being adapted to twin-lens and double optics stabilization (OIS) driving.

Background technology
Voice coil motor has high frequency response, high-precision feature, and it is mainly used in mobile phone camera, main operational principle Be in a permanent-magnetic field, by the stretch position for changing the DC current size of motor interior loop to control spring leaf, from And drive and move up and down.Mobile phone camera is widely used voice coil motor and realizes auto-focusing (AF) function, by voice coil motor The position of camera lens can be adjusted, clearly image is presented.
Current dual camera has turned into the standard configuration of the intelligent mobile terminal such as mobile phone instantly, and two voice coil motors pass through other portions Part is combined together, and makes two each self-driven corresponding camera lenses of voice coil motor.But it has that a technical bottleneck is exactly mesh The design of preceding optical anti-vibration (OIS) voice coil motor (VCM), is mostly the translation mode for taking moving-magnetic type.If two OIS When VCM puts together, when wherein one VCM is moved by electric current drive magnet group, another of side can be interfered with also in fortune Dynamic group of magnets.So the in the market of current dual camera, is hardly visible the product of double OIS.
Although domestic some people propose to solve this problem with two DYN dynamic VCM, the drive that coil is moved Flowing mode, can cause auto-focusing (AF) coil, wherein while near the surface of emission of magnet, another side is but away from the transmitting of magnet Face so that the stress of AF coils is inconsistent, it is high low on one side on one side to cause to occur during AF coil movements camera lens, produces inclined coupling Problem.Because dual camera is that the technology synthesized using two images developed, so two depth of parallelisms of camera lens optical axis It is extremely important, if drive when it is uncontrollable if, bigger problem can be caused like that.
It would therefore be highly desirable to a kind of improved voice coil motor, lens driver and electronic equipment are overcoming drawbacks described above.

Specific embodiment
The several different most preferred embodiments of the present invention are illustrated below with reference to the accompanying drawings, wherein identical label generation in different figures Table identical part.Essence of the invention is that provide a kind of small volume, efficiency high, be adapted to twin-lens drive voice coil motor and Its application.
As shown in figure 1, the first embodiment of voice coil motor of the invention 100 includes:First group of magnet 110 being set up in parallel With second group of magnet 120, the line of the first coil being respectively arranged in first group of magnet 110 and second group of magnet 120 130 and second Circle 140, when 130 and second coil of first coil 140 is powered, can respectively to first group of magnet 110 or second group of magnet 120 Reciprocation is produced, and produces the first and second driving forces, so as to drive the coil of the first coil 130 and second about 140 Motion..
Specifically, incorporated by reference to Fig. 1 and Fig. 2, first group of magnet 110 and second group of magnet 120 are annularly set, at this In embodiment, first group of magnet 110 is surround by multiple the first independent magnet 111,112,113,114 and constituted, second group of magnet 120 by multiple the second independent magnet 114,115,116,117 around constituting, wherein being two positioned at a middle magnet 114 Group magnet share, share same magnet 114 benefit can with optical axis distance between reduces cost and two camera lenses that further so that Reach more preferable optical effect.In other examples, or two independent magnet.Wherein, first group of magnet 110 In the surface of emission direction with second group of direction of the surface of emission of magnet 120 conversely, for example, the first magnet 111,112,113, Inwardly, the surface of emission (N) of the second magnet 114,115,116,117 is outwardly for 114 surface of emission (N).In the present embodiment, two groups of magnet In each magnet be rectangular strip magnet, alternatively, the ringshaped magnet of first group of magnet 110 or radial magnetizing, second The ringshaped magnet of group magnet 120 or radial magnetizing.
First group of magnet 110 and second group of magnet 120 are fixed by magnet bearing 190, it is preferred that the magnet bearing 190 is in Integral structure, it can be made up of the yoke of magnetic conduction, or be made of non-magnetic material and also may be used.Specifically, first group of magnet 110 Inner side with second group of magnet 120 is located at magnet bearing 190, for example, be fixed by modes such as bondings.
First coil 130 is located at first group of inner side of magnet 110, and the second coil 140 is located within second group of magnet 120 Side, wherein, the axis direction of the heart yearn winding of first coil 130 is parallel with the surface of emission N of first group of magnet 110, the second coil The axis direction of 140 heart yearn winding is parallel with the surface of emission N of second group of magnet 120, that is, the line of first coil 130 and second The axis direction of the heart yearn winding of circle 140 is in the same direction with optical axis Z.When first coil 130 is powered, friendship is produced to first group of magnet 110 During interaction, the First Driving Force of Z-direction is produced, promote the camera lens in first coil 130 to move up and down.When the second coil 140 It is powered, when producing reciprocation to second group of magnet 120, can also produces the second driving force of Z-direction, promotes the second coil 140 Interior camera lens, moves up and down independently along optical axis and drives, so as to realize two camera lenses independently auto-focusing in application.
As shown in figure 3, the voice coil motor 100 ' is controlled for three axles, while having the sound of auto-focusing and optical anti-vibration function Coil motor.Specifically, configuring tertiary coil on the basis of voice coil motor 100 in upper one embodiment to realize voice coil motor Translational motion.Specifically, the tertiary coil 150 is configured in the lower section of first group of magnet 110 and second group of magnet 120.Compared with Goodly, a coil unit 151, the heart yearn of each coil unit 151 are respectively configured in the lower section of the surface of emission of each magnet 111~117 The axis direction of winding is mutually perpendicular to the surface of emission of each magnet 111~117.By by the driving current in tertiary coil 150 With the reciprocal force produced by each magnet 111~117, voice coil motor 100 ' can be concurrently or separately promoted to make translational motion.Specifically, The tertiary coil 150 is divided into two groups with different directions driving force, and one of which coordinates to drive with first group of magnet 110 First group of magnet 110 makees translational motion, and another group coordinates to drive second group of magnet 120 to make translation fortune with second group of magnet 120 It is dynamic, equally, positioned at middle coil unit for two groups of coils are shared.Two groups of magnet 110 thus, being fixed by magnet bearing 190, 120 make unidirectional translational motion simultaneously, so as to realize two optical anti-vibrations of camera lens in application.
In another embodiment of voice coil motor, become the thickness of voice coil motor by the optimal design-aside of tertiary coil It is small, so as to cater to the demand of light and thin type.As shown in figure 4, the voice coil motor 100 in the present embodiment " control of three axles is similarly, while Voice coil motor with auto-focusing and optical anti-vibration function, be with upper embodiment difference:Each magnet 111 '~ 117 ' and the configuration of tertiary coil 150 '.Specifically, the first magnet 111 ', 112 ' and 113 ' of first group of magnet 110 ' has The prism adjacent with surface of emission N, specifically, the prism is at an acute angle with the south poles line direction of magnet, that is, magnet One side sectional view is trapezoidal, rather than the rectangle in first embodiment.Similarly, second group of second magnetic of magnet 120 ' Iron, 115 ', 116 ' and 117 ' equally have the prism adjacent with surface of emission N, specifically, the south poles of the prism and magnet Line direction is at an acute angle.In Fig. 4, the shared magnet 114 ' in centre can not have inclined-plane, this be due to the present embodiment in the 3rd Coil 150 ' is not set in middle part.However, in other examples, the magnet 114 ' equally can be set inclined-plane.
It is preferred that tertiary coil 150 ' sets first group of magnet 110 ' and second group of the four of magnet 120 ' corner, and folder It is located between first group of left and right side of adjacent two magnet of magnet 110 ', and is folded in the adjacent of the second magnet 120 ' Two left and right sides of magnet between.The axis direction of the heart yearn winding of each tertiary coil 150 ' and the surface of emission N phases of magnet Hand over, and it is vertical with adjacent magnet left and right side.By magnetic field and corner that first group of side of the magnet of magnet 110 ' is flowed back Tertiary coil 150 ' in the reciprocal force that produces of driving current, first group of magnet 110 can be promoted to be moved in X/Y plane, similarly, Produced by driving current in tertiary coil 150 ' of the magnetic field with corner that second group of side of the magnet of magnet 120 ' is flowed back Reciprocal force, second group of magnet 120 can be promoted to be moved in X/Y plane.
Fig. 5,6,7 are voice coil motor 100 " it is assembled into stereogram, sectional view and the exploded view of lens driver 200.
The lens driver 200 is except above-mentioned voice coil motor 100 " in addition to, also including with voice coil motor 100 " match Lens bearing 211,212, gluing lens bearing 211,212 shell fragment 221,222, be arranged on around lens bearing and and shell fragment Connected insulator 229 and the base 228 being arranged under lens bearing, two lens 231,232 are arranged on lens bearing 211st, in 212, it is covered in the housing 227 of top.The insulator 229 can be used to prevent electric current to be short-circuited when driving, housing 227 be used for protect voice coil motor 100 " etc. element to prevent falling into for dust.Pass through between base 228 and shell fragment 221,222 Many strings of a musical instrument 241 realize suspention, and limit magnet bearing and can only be moved on X/Y plane.The effect of the string of a musical instrument 241 is except suspending it in midair Outward, also reside in and provide driving current to realize auto-focusing for the coil on both sides.Alternatively, the lens bearing 211,212 is outstanding Hang supporting way and be not limited to this, also can otherwise as slide rail or the floating mode of magnetic are realized.And the suspention of magnet bearing Mode is also not limited to four strings of a musical instrument 241, also can otherwise as the string of a musical instrument of more than four or the ball of more than come Realize, will not be described in detail herein.
When first coil 130, the second coil 140 are powered, the driving force of generation causes in lens bearing 211,212 two Individual lens 231,232, each make (Z-direction) up and down and move, to realize the function of auto-focusing along its optical axis direction.Work as tertiary coil 150 ' when being applied in electric current, and its driving force for producing also can simultaneously be such that the image of focusing is moved up in the side of XY, so as to reach The effect of optical anti-vibration.
Because the voice coil motor 100 ' in lens driver of the invention 200 is using two groups of first group of magnetic of motion simultaneously Iron 110 ' and second group of magnet 120 ', two groups produce reciprocation to first, second group of magnet 110 ', 120 ' respectively, along optical axis The coil 140 of first coil 130 and second of self-movement, and drive the translational motion of first, second group of magnet 110 ', 120 ' Tertiary coil 150 ', realizes the function of auto-focusing and optical anti-vibration, it is most important that, two groups of configuration modes of magnet are for wherein The transmitting of one group of magnet is inward-facing, and the transmitting of another group of magnet is faced out, so that the magnetic field service efficiency of voice coil motor is provided, it is real Existing two groups of magnet are moved simultaneously, therefore the problem of magnetic interference will not occur between two groups of magnet.And, the voice coil motor 100 " small volume, efficiency high, low cost, adapt to the electronic equipment of twin-lens or many camera lenses, such as thin camera, twin-lens mobile phone Deng.Other parts of these electronic equipments are not described in detail one by one herein.
